Homemade Vegan Bubble Tea

This Vegan Bubble Tea is a creamy and sweet drink, perfect for any time of day. The combination of plant-based milk, natural sweeteners, and chewy tapioca pearls creates a delightful texture and taste experience that’s hard to resist.

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up tapioca pearls
  • 2 cups non-dairy milk (such as almond, coconut, or oat milk)
  • 2-3 tablespoons maple syrup or agave syrup (adjust to taste)
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)
  • 1-2 tablespoons fruit puree or flavored tea (optional)
  • Ice cubes (for serving)

Instructions

  1. Cook the Tapioca Pearls: In a large pot, bring water to a boil. Add the tapioca pearls and cook according to package instructions, usually around 5-10 minutes, until they become translucent and chewy. Drain and rinse under cold water.
  2. Prepare the Base: In a separate container, combine the non-dairy milk, sweetener, and vanilla extract. Stir well to mix everything together.
  3. Blend and Flavor: If you’re using fruit puree or flavored tea, blend it into the milk mixture until smooth. Adjust the sweetness if necessary.
  4. Assemble the Bubble Tea: In a glass, add a generous amount of cooked tapioca pearls. Fill the glass with the milk mixture and add ice cubes if desired.
  5. Serve and Enjoy: Grab a wide straw and enjoy your homemade Vegan Bubble Tea!

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 20 minutes
